What is the deadline for the scholarship application?
The application deadline for the Undocumented and DACA Student Scholarship is May 4, 2026. Make sure to submit your essay and any required materials by this date.
How can I make my essay stand out?
To make your essay stand out, focus on sharing personal stories that highlight your unique experiences and challenges. Use specific examples and metrics to illustrate your achievements, and ensure your writing is clear, engaging, and reflective.
What should I include in my essay?
Your essay should include insights about your background, significant achievements, the challenges you face as an undocumented or DACA student, and your personality. Be sure to articulate how the scholarship will help you pursue your educational goals.
